Saurabh Tiwari is a scholar working on Information Systems, Artificial Intelligence and Software. According to data from OpenAlex, Saurabh Tiwari has authored 58 papers receiving a total of 348 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Information Systems, 19 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 11 papers in Software. Recurrent topics in Saurabh Tiwari's work include Software Engineering Techniques and Practices (30 papers), Software Engineering Research (25 papers) and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(14 papers). Saurabh Tiwari is often cited by papers focused on Software Engineering Techniques and Practices (30 papers), Software Engineering Research (25 papers) and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(14 papers). Saurabh Tiwari collaborates with scholars based in India, Sweden and United States. Saurabh Tiwari's co-authors include Atul Gupta, Santosh Singh Rathore, H.J. Strangeways, S. Skone, Rajesh Tiwari, Paramvir Singh, Ashish Sureka, Fabiane Barreto Vavassori Benitti, Abhinav Kumar Singh and Eduard Paul Enoiu and has published in prestigious journals such as CHEST Journal, Journal of Systems and Software and Information and Software Technology.
